Brain Computer Interfaces can enable engaging interactions between different art forms such as music, dance, painting. Building on this, we present a demo of a biofeedback system: a dancer wearing a NeuroSky headset adapts her performance according to the music she listens to. The same music has been generated by a music-composition software depending on her own real-time mental status represented by different fluctuations of some EEG parameters.
